    Abstract: A biometric signal measuring device includes a light source configured to output a light signal to an object; a pixel array connected to a plurality of row lines and a plurality of column lines, and comprising a plurality of unit pixels configured to sense a reflected light signal corresponding to a reflection of the output light signal by the object; a binning controller configured to group the plurality of unit pixels to obtain one or more macro pixels; and a controller configured to drive the light source and to obtain a biometric signal of the object, based on a pixel signal generated by each of the one or more macro pixels according to the reflected light signal.

    Abstract: Provided is a rice mitochondrial sterile gene and the application thereof. A rice mitochondrial sterile gene and a coding sequence thereof are disclosed. A specific molecular marker was designed from said gene sequence and enables a rapid and effective screening and identification of D1-type cytoplasm from wild rice for breeding a new D1-type cytoplasm sterile line. A specific sequence in the mitochondria genome of D1-type cytoplasm sterile line was identified by comparative genomics. Sterility-related ORFs were identified from gene prediction and expression difference analysis. A plant transformation vector was constructed to transform maintainer line for verification and sterile function.

    Abstract: A distributed database transaction processing method and device based on a GPS atomic clock, the method includes: receiving a plurality of transaction requests by the first node server; determining a concurrency conflict between transaction requests received by the first node server; obtaining start time of each transaction in a case that the concurrency conflict exists, wherein the start time is local time of the second node server when the transaction request is sent; and local time of the second node server is synchronized with time of the GPS atomic clock server in an area which the second node server locates; processing all transactions by the first node server according to the sequence of the start time of each transaction. Throughput of distributed database system can be increased and an arrangement complexity of servers is reduced.

    Abstract: A gearbox for a gear motor assembly has a housing defining a chamber and an opening in communication with the chamber. A stationary shaft has one end mounted to a bottom of the chamber and the other end extends toward the opening. A worm wheel is rotatably mounted on the stationary shaft and disposed in the chamber. An output gear connected to the worm wheel protrudes out of the chamber. A cover seals the opening of the chamber. The cover has an annular cover plate with an inner bore and an inner flange extending from an edge of the inner bore towards the bottom of the chamber. The worm wheel has a cylindrical boss that is supported by the inner flange against lateral movement.

    Abstract: An integrated circuit chip and method for EEG monitoring. In one embodiment, the integrated circuit chip includes an Analog Front End cell in communication with an electrode and a Classification Processor wherein a signal received from the electrode is processed by the Classification Engine cell and designated as seizure or non-seizure. In another embodiment, the Analog Front End cell includes an amplifier cell in communication with an electrode; and an ASPU cell in communication with the amplifier cell. In yet another embodiment, the Classification Processor includes a DBE Channel Controller cell; a Feature Extraction Engine Processor cell, and a Classification Engine cell in communication with the Feature Extraction Engine Processor cells and the DBE Channel Controller cell.

    Abstract: A method is disclosed for driving a liquid crystal display panel. The liquid crystal display panel is configured to display a sequence of image frames including a plurality of alternating first frame groups and second frame groups. The method includes modulating grayscale voltage polarities for each of the plurality of second frame groups, including: dividing each of the image frames in the second frame group into a first region and a second region; setting the grayscale voltage polarities for the first region to be opposite to the grayscale voltage polarities for the second region; and modulating the grayscale voltage polarities for the image frames in the second frame group such that every two successive image frames in the second frame group have respective grayscale voltage polarity patterns that are opposite to each other. Also disclosed are a timing controller and a liquid crystal display apparatus.
